(Original instructions) Intended use Your Black & Decker floor based fine spray system is intended for atomising solvent based and water based paints, finishes, primers, clear finishes, automotive finishes, staining sealers, wood sealer-preservatives. The power tool is not suitable for spraying caustic solutions, acidic coating materials, coating materials with granules or solids as well as spray and drip-impeding materials.. This appliance is intended for consumer use only.

(Original instructions) Residual risks. Additional residual risks may arise when using the tool which may not be included in the enclosed safety warnings. These risks can arise from misuse, prolonged use etc. Even with the application of the relevant safety regulations and the implementation of safety devices, certain residual risks can not be avoided. These include: u Injuries caused by touching any moving parts. u Injuries caused by touching any hot parts.
ENGLISH (Original instructions) Assembly Warning! Before assembly, make sure that the tool is switched off and unplugged. Attaching the side fill canister (fig. A) The side fill canister is designed so it will only fit one way round. u Align the side fill canister (6) below the pick up tube (19) with the lid (7) to the left. u Push the side fill canister (6) firmly into place. u Tighten the locking ring (20) by turning it clockwise.
(Original instructions) Two speed control switch (fig. H) (BDPS600 only) Your sprayer has two different speed settings. u To change speeds, press the speed control switch (9). An LED indicates setting 1 or 2. u Set the flow control knob (8) to a lower or medium settting (1-5) when on speed setting 1. u Set the flow control knob (8) to medium or higher setting (5-9) when on speed setting 2.
ENGLISH (Original instructions) Hints for optimum use Preparation tips u Always stir and strain the material thoroughly before use. u With any spraying job you should always ensure that you have properly prepared the surface to get the best finish. That is, all surfaces are free from dust, dirt, rust and grease. Lightly pressure wash decks or exterior surfaces and ensure that they are dry before spraying.
(Original instructions) Flushing the sprayer (fig. Q & R) u Disconnect the sprayer from the power supply. u Unscrew the lid from the side of the canister and pour any remaining liquid back into the original container (fig. R). u Pour a small amount of the appropriate cleaning solution into the canister. t Warm soapy water for water based materials. t Manufacturers recommended cleaning solution for oil based materials. u Replace the lid (7) on the canister (6) securely and vigorously shake the sprayer.
